By removing excess buoyancy from the chest and adding it precisely to your lower body, the suit moves your center of buoyancy lower. In order to achieve the greatest balance between buoyancy, flexibility and comfort, triathlon wetsuits use thinner neoprene in the sleeves, underarms and shoulders while employing the thicker neoprene in the chest and thighs.
